And Rosta scripsit:

> The meaning/effect of zi'o itself turns out to be a tad controversial.

What is the controversy?

> According to me, it serves to redefine the selbri so that it needn't
> express a relation in which the zihoed place plays a part.

And according to me. To be precise, zi'o provides the operation of the
relational algebra called "projection", whereby an n-place relation
becomes an (n-1)-place relation.

> An example:
> 
> pikta
> x1 is a ticket entitling x2 to entitlement/privilege x3 under conditions x4
> 
> zilpikta (< zilpavypikta)
> x1 has right/entitlement/privilege x2 under conditions x3

An excellent example!
